**Global In Vitro Diagnostics Market Projected to Reach $157.63 Billion by 2030**

The global market for in vitro diagnostics (IVD) is expected to grow significantly, reaching an estimated value of $157.63 billion by 2030. This growth is driven by advancements across various product categories, including diagnostic kits and instruments, as well as technologies such as immunoassays, hematology, and glucose monitoring. Blood remains a primary specimen for testing, with applications spanning endocrinology, cardiology, and infectious diseases.

Market expansion is also influenced by diverse testing sites and increasing demand for accurate, timely diagnostics worldwide. The forecast highlights the importance of innovation and regional developments in shaping the future of the IVD industry.
